Optimizing Web Performance: Velocity, Web optimization, and User Engagement
Optimizing Web Performance: Velocity, Web optimization, and User Engagement
Blog Article
Understanding the significance of Site Performance
Within the digital age, the performance of a website performs a significant purpose in defining the achievement of businesses. It goes without stating that within an period exactly where the attention span of users is continually shortening, the necessity for A fast and sleek on-line knowledge is paramount. Failing to obtain optimal efficiency can discourage likely shoppers or clients, therefore causing organizations to get rid of on worthwhile alternatives.
There is a direct correlation among Site effectiveness and consumer expertise. Far more successful web-sites are likely to obtain larger visitor retention charges and reduced bounce prices. From a company point of view, This suggests Improved reliability and improved profitability. In addition, serps, like Google, also prioritize successful Internet websites, resulting in enhanced visibility and better online search engine rankings. Consequently, knowledge and applying techniques to boost the efficiency of your internet site is not basically an alternative, but a vital necessity in the present aggressive digital landscape.
Enhancing Load Periods for Greater Consumer Practical experience
End users count on websites to load in a lot less than two seconds, by using a 1 2nd delay causing a 7% reduction in conversions. Sluggish load occasions effects internet search engine rankings and create a detrimental impact during the minds of holiday makers who might not return to the web site. Thus, enhanced load moments are integral to an enriched user practical experience.
One way to make improvements to load occasions is by reducing HTTP or Hypertext Transfer Protocol requests. Whenever a consumer visits a webpage, the browser retrieves files such as illustrations or photos, scripts, and stylesheets through HTTP requests. Far more the volume of on-webpage factors, the more requests are sent, causing slower web page hundreds. For that reason, by lowering HTTP requests, we successfully raise Web-site speed, therefore maximizing the user knowledge. Utilizing productive caching may vastly improve the load instances, since it will allow storage of a version of the website about the person's browser, significantly cutting down the server's Focus on subsequent visits.
Strategies for Decreasing Server Response Time
While in the pursuit of best Web-site performance, scrutinizing the server response time is essential. It denotes time taken by your server to reply to a browser's ask for, influencing the general site speed and user encounter. Higher response occasions usually lead to site abandonment and might terribly have an impact on your internet site's conversion amount.
There are plenty of economical procedures to suppress reaction time. These include things like the analysis and enhance of the world wide web server software package or hardware, if required. An inadequately configured server can derail or else subtle coding initiatives. Additionally, enabling compression can trim down HTTP responses, thereby cutting down server load time. And finally, streamlining the backend construction by periodic database cleansing and optimizing application overall performance also contributes considerably to lower server response time.
Implementing Productive Caching for Quicker Load Periods
Caching is a method used to retail outlet copies of information or data in A brief storage place. From the useful perspective, it appreciably minimizes enough time needed to obtain often made use of knowledge, since the technique can merely load the info in the cache in lieu of retrieving it from its primary area. Essentially, caching leverages The truth that most equipment use the identical facts over and over once again. By storing this details within a cache, the process can cut down its dependencies over the Disk I/O or Network I/O, translating into more rapidly load situations.
Within the context of Websites, helpful caching can significantly expedite the load moments, bringing about enhanced user experience. Listed here, the cache may be used to store HTML pages, photographs, data files, and web objects that can be utilized to meet subsequent consumer requests. As a result, whenever a user visits a website page that they have got by now frequented in advance of; in lieu of server processing the same requests and sending the full response, the browser can fetch the cached page in the area disk. This browser caching not merely lessens bandwidth use but will also ends in a lot quicker entry to Web page. Consequently, employing a highly effective caching coverage may very well be viewed as an important approach for bettering Site efficiency.
Great importance of Reducing HTTP Requests
Every time a consumer navigates to some webpage, it initiates a number of HTTP requests. These requests are made to load different elements of your site like scripts, stylesheets, and images. Whenever a high range of HTTP requests are made, it considerably increases the load time with the webpage. This inefficiency can not just lead to a lousy consumer experience and also negatively effect the Search engine marketing position of the website. Hence, It can be essential to reduce unwanted HTTP requests to improve the velocity and efficiency of a web site.
You'll find various methods that can be utilized to attenuate HTTP requests. The usage of CSS sprites, For illustration, can Incorporate numerous visuals into 1. What this means is a single HTTP request can load various pictures. A different strategy is always to leverage a method like minification which reduces the scale of JavaScript and CSS data files, thereby lowering the volume of HTTP requests desired for script information. Making use of these solutions can streamline the execution of webpage loading, enhancing the user knowledge.
• Combining data files is yet another effective way to attenuate HTTP requests. By combining all scripts into just one script and similarly combining all CSS into only one stylesheet, you are able to drastically reduce the volume of HTTP requests.
• Inline visuals using info URLs might also assist in reducing HTTP requests. Information URLs are basically strings of encoded information that your browser can go through and Screen as when they have been an external file. This method eliminates the need for independent HTTP requests for each picture file.
• Enabling caching is another essential technique to cut down HTTP requests. Any time a person visits your web site for The very first time, their browser will retailer static information like stylesheets and JavaScript files in its cache memory. For that reason, subsequent visits by precisely the same user won't require supplemental HTTP requests for these saved information.
• Making use of Content material Supply Networks (CDNs) might also assist in minimizing HTTP Requests. CDNs distribute your content across multiple geographical spots which decreases latency and accelerates supply of Websites thereby requiring much less server-to-customer journeys or 'HTTP Requests'.
• At last, be aware about 3rd-bash plugins because they frequently have their unique set of scripts and stylesheets bringing about far more http request phone calls than essential.
By utilizing these strategies properly, you can not merely enhance webpage pace but will also increase overall internet site performance although furnishing consumers having an optimum browsing knowledge.
Leveraging Browser Caching for Enhanced Speed
In an significantly digital entire world, it is actually essential for organizations to be certain They're delivering an exceptional Web page experience for their end users. A person key strategy to obtain This is often through the optimization of browser caching. Any time a person visits a website for the first time, their browser will obtain aspects like HTML, CSS, JavaScript, and images to the First web-site perspective. These belongings are then saved in the local browser cache for later use, inside a method called caching. With successful implementation, This system can drastically reduce the bandwidth usage and server load, thereby enhancing the web site's velocity noticeably.
An appropriate idea of browser Dynamic and interactive web design caching configurations can further more amplify its Gains. This features the "max-age" and "expires" directives, which identify how long resources can be saved from the browser's cache. Even though "max-age" refers to the amount of time (in seconds) a file can be held in storage, the "expires" attribute sets an expiration day (in HTTP day format) beyond which the browser would need to down load a clean Variation with the file. Using these settings properly may result in regular load instances and a more satisfactory person knowledge.
How to Improve Web page Effectiveness by means of Graphic Optimization
Website improvement by means of image optimization may well look like a insignificant depth, but it is something which can tremendously effects consumer experience and Over-all website overall performance. The procedure aims at lowering the file sizing of your site’s visuals without having compromising their quality. By lowering the scale of photos, you lessen the total dimensions of the webpage, contributing to more quickly loading periods and superior person expertise.
The crucial element methods accustomed to enhance images contain structure range, compression, resizing and using a material shipping community to deliver the images. The ideal image format can reduce the file measurement appreciably. Such as, converting a JPEG image to some PNG can save some space for storing. Compression lowers the file sizing without creating obvious decreases in impression high-quality. Resizing the photographs for the online concentrates on changing the width and top of visuals to suit the layout and design of your site. Further, applying graphic CDNs or Written content Supply Networks might help provide your visuals a lot quicker to buyers everywhere in the world by minimizing latency.
The Part of Material Delivery Networks in Website General performance
Written content Shipping Networks (CDNs) have emerged as critical elements in ensuring optimum website general performance. They principally operate as a community of servers strategically Situated across the world, intended to deliver Web-sites and also other web content to buyers based mostly on their own geographical locale. This geographical proximity drastically minimizes some time taken for info to vacation, resulting in brief, seamless entry to a web site’s material. Therefore, CDNs can drastically support in improving the velocity and dependability of a web site, therefore enhancing consumer experience.
Additionally, CDNs include different general performance optimization strategies and mechanisms like caching, which appreciably decrease server load, and consequently, the server reaction time. They also defend Web-sites from possible threats and assaults, maximizing protection. With the continued surge in digital material intake, the job of CDNs in identifying an internet site’s general performance, accessibility and overall consumer knowledge can rarely be overemphasized. In the digital era, using CDNs has grown to be A necessary method for firms aiming to provide superior velocity, secure, and dependable Net knowledge for their people.